The Boulder County Sheriff's Office is working to identify a woman who was struck by lightning and found unconscious under a tree in the county. Witnesses reported hearing a loud boom before discovering the victim, whose condition is currently unknown.

According to the sheriff's office, people nearby heard a loud boom and then found the unidentified woman lying under a tree that had been struck by lightning. The victim's current condition is unclear, and authorities are working to determine her identity and notify her family.
